Text Files
Files that contain only text and have no special formatting, typically readable by humans and easily processed by computers.
Binary Files
Binary Files are computer files that contain data in binary form, unlike text files, and are usually more compact and faster to read/write.
Text Editor
A software application for creating and manipulating plain text documents without formatting, although many modern editors also offer some formatting features.
